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led Speech Language Pathologist to join our team at Shlama Home Health Care. As a Speech Language Pathologist, you will be responsible for providing high-quality speech and language therapy services to our patients.

Key Responsibilities:

  1. Conduct comprehensive evaluations to assess patients' speech and language abilities.
  2. Develop and implement individualized treatment plans to improve patients' communication skills.
  3. Administer speech therapy programs using evidence-based techniques and equipment.
  4. Collaborate with healthcare professionals to ensure comprehensive care and coordinate patient care.
  5. Document patient progress and maintain accurate records.
  6. Stay current with industry developments and best practices in speech-language pathology.

Requirements:

  • Master's or doctoral degree in Speech-Language Pathology (SLP) or related field.
  • Current licensure as a Speech Language Pathologist or equivalent certification.
  • Minimum one year of clinical experience in Speech-Language Pathology.
  • Excellent communication and organizational skills.
  • CPR certification.
  • Valid driver's license and reliable transportation.
